01 · Identification

What Diisooctyl phthalate is

Diisooctyl phthalate is nearly colorless, viscous liquid with a mild odor. Its molecular formula is C24H38O4 and its molecular weight is 390.6 g/mol. It boils at 370 °C, melts at -4 °C.

Under the GHS it carries the signal word Danger.

CAS number27554-26-3
EC number248-523-5
Index number607-740-00-9
Molecular formulaC24H38O4
Molecular weight390.6 g/mol

02 · GHS classification

Hazards and label elements

Harmonised classification under CLP Annex VI. This is the legally binding classification in the EU; other jurisdictions may differ.

Signal wordDanger
Hazard statements assigned to Diisooctyl phthalate
CodeHazard statement
H360FD May damage fertility. May damage the unborn child.

Precautionary statements: P201, P280, P308, P313

04 · Handling and storage

Storing and handling Diisooctyl phthalate

Reactivity

DI-ISOOCTYL PHTHALATE reacts exothermically with acids to generate isooctyl alcohol and phthalic acid. Strong oxidizing acids may cause a vigorous reaction that is sufficiently exothermic to ignite the reaction products. Heat is also generated by interaction with caustic solutions. Flammable hydrogen is generated by mixing with alkali metals and hydrides. Can generate electrostatic charges. [Handling Chemicals Safely, 1980. p. 250].

Source: CAMEO Chemicals
